How many volts are there for typical household solar panels? Typical household solar panels operate at DC voltages ranging from 12 to 48 volts, depending on the system design and configuration, and the common configurations include 24V and 48V systems. . How many panels are there for one watt of photovoltaic panel
For a 1kW solar system, you would need either 30 100-watt solar panels, 5 200-watt solar panels, 4 300-watt solar panels, or 3 400-watt solar panels. Usually, we use the most common 100W, 200W, 300W, and 400W PV panels for this kind of system.
